Description

Subscriber Broken Access Control in Gravity Booster &#8211; Styles &amp; Layouts for Gravity Forms <= 6.0 versions.

CWE ID Description
CWE-862 The product does not perform an authorization check when an actor attempts to access a resource or perform an action.
